MySQL Community Server 5.0 < 5.0.51 RENAME TABLE Symlink System Table Overwrite
The version of MySQL Community Server installed on the remote host reportedly fails to check whether a file to which a symlink points exists when using RENAME TABLE against a table with explicit DATA DIRECTORY and INDEX DIRECTORY options. A local attacker may be able to leverage this issue to...
CVE-2006-5969
CRLF injection vulnerability in the evalFolderLine function in fvwm 2.5.18 and earlier allows local users to execute arbitrary commands via carriage returns in a directory name, which is not properly handled by fvwm-menu-directory, a variant of CVE-2003-1308...
